然而,在某些特定应用场景下,如旧版软件的兼容性测试、图形设计的历史版本回顾或是特定硬件需求的模拟等,用户可能需要调整虚拟机的显示设置,尤其是颜色深度
本文将深入探讨如何在VMware中设置16位颜色,并阐述其背后的技术原理、实施步骤以及潜在的性能与优化考量,旨在帮助用户高效、精准地完成这一配置
一、理解16位颜色深度的重要性 1. 颜色深度的基本概念 颜色深度,也称为色深或比特深度,是指显示系统能够表示的颜色数量
在数字化图像中,每个像素由红、绿、蓝(RGB)三个基本颜色通道组成,每个通道分配的位数决定了可显示的颜色范围
16位颜色深度意味着每个像素使用16位数据来表示颜色,通常分配为5位给红色、6位给绿色、5位给蓝色(5:6:5比例),总计能显示约65,536种不同的颜色
2. 为何选择16位颜色 - 兼容性:一些老旧软件或特定硬件驱动可能仅支持16位颜色模式,设置为16位可以确保这些应用程序在虚拟机中正常运行
- 资源占用:相较于24位或32位颜色深度,16位颜色在渲染时占用的系统资源更少,对于配置有限的虚拟机而言,这有助于提升性能
- 特定行业需求:在某些图形设计或视频编辑领域,特定历史时期的作品可能要求使用16位颜色空间进行查看或处理
二、VMware中设置16位颜色的步骤 1. 准备工作 - 确保已安装并运行最新版本的VMware Workstation、VMware Fusion或VMware ESXi等虚拟化软件
- 备份虚拟机配置文件,以防设置过程中发生意外情况
2. 进入虚拟机设置 - 打开VMware主界面,选中目标虚拟机,点击“编辑虚拟机设置”
3. 调整显示设置 - 在虚拟机设置窗口中,找到“显示”选项卡
- 对于Workstation和Fusion用户,可以直接在“图形内存”下方找到“颜色深度”选项,从下拉菜单中选择“16位”
- 注意:在某些版本的VMware或特定操作系统配置下,可能无法直接调整颜色深度
此时,需通过虚拟机内部操作系统的显示设置进行调整,或使用第三方工具辅助
4. 高级配置(可选) - 若直接设置不可行,可尝试修改虚拟机配置文件(如`.vmx`文件),添加或修改以下行: svga.graphicsMemoryKB = <指定值> 调整图形内存大小,虽不直接影响颜色深度,但有助于性能优化 svga.fullScreenMode = windowed 特定情况下,调整全屏模式设置可能有助于兼容性 注意:手动编辑配置文件需谨慎,错误配置可能导致虚拟机无法启动
5. 重启虚拟机 - 完成上述设置后,重启虚拟机以使更改生效
6. 验证设置 - 进入虚拟机操作系统,通过“显示属性”或类似界面检查当前颜色深度设置,确保已成功更改为16位
三、性能与优化考量 1. 性能影响分析 - 资源占用减少:16位颜色深度相比更高位数,减少了GPU和内存的占用,尤其在处理大量图形数据时,这种减少可能带来性能上的提升
- 渲染效率:较低的颜色深度意味着每次屏幕刷新需要处理的数据量减少,理论上可以提高渲染速度
- 视觉质量权衡:然而,降低颜色深度会导致色彩表现力和细节丰富度下降,对于需要高精度色彩匹配的应用场景(如专业图形设计)可能不适用
2. 优化策略 - 合理分配资源:根据虚拟机运行的应用需求,合理分配CPU、内存和图形内存资源,避免资源瓶颈
- 更新驱动程序:确保虚拟机及宿主机上的VMware Tools和显卡驱动程序均为最新版本,以获得最佳兼容性和性能表现
- 启用或禁用硬件加速:根据应用类型和系统资源情况,决定是否启用硬件加速
对于资源敏感的应用,禁用硬件加速可能有助于稳定性
- 监控与调整:使用VMware提供的性能监控工具,持续观察虚拟机运行时的资源使用情况,根据实际情况适时调整设置
四、解决常见问题与故障排除 1. 颜色深度设置不生效 - 检查虚拟机操作系统是否支持16位颜色深度
- 确认VMware Tools已正确安装并在虚拟机中运行
- 尝试重启VMware服务和宿主机,以解决潜在的缓存或配置更新问题
2. 图形显示异常 - 检查虚拟机配置文件是否被意外修改,恢复原始配置或重新配置
- 更新或回退显卡驱动程序至稳定版本
- 在虚拟机设置中尝试不同的显示适配器和图形处理器选项
3. 性能瓶颈 - 分析性能监控数据,识别资源瓶颈所在,如CPU、内存或磁盘I/O
- 考虑增加宿主机硬件资源,或优化虚拟机配置以减轻负载
- 对于特定应用,考虑使用更轻量级的操作系统或应用程序版本
五、结论 在VMware中设置16位颜色深度,虽看似是一项技术细节调整,实则关乎虚拟机的兼容性、性能表现及用户体验
通过深入理解颜色深度的概念、遵循正确的设置步骤,并结合性能优化策略与故障排除方法,用户不仅能有效应对特定应用场景的需求,还能在资源受限的环境下实现更高效、稳定的虚拟机运行
随着虚拟化技术的不断进步,未来VMware及其同类产品将提供更多灵活、智能的配置选项,帮助用户更好地驾驭虚拟世界,探索无限可能